Chapter 1.1. Accessing the test result module
| Step 1: Accessing the laboratory
When logging in with user with assigned Laboratory function, the LABORATORY button will be available to you. Press the button to enter the laboratory module. | |
| Step 2: Entering the laboratory
The listing displays the list of laboratories to which your user has been assigned and can enter. You can further search for a specific laboratory by Laboratory ID, Name and Address with the search functions in the left panel of the screen. You can enter any of the displayed laboratories by clicking on the record. | |
| Step 3: Accessing the samples
To access the sample processing screen, select the LABORATORY SAMPLE button. To edit the Laboratory information, select the LABORATORY button. | |
| Step 4: Editing Laboratory information
To edit the Laboratory information change the presented information and press SAVE when done. |
